技术文摘
后端思维:以层层代码去重打造通用模板
在当今数字化的时代,后端开发在构建高效、可扩展和稳定的应用程序中起着至关重要的作用。其中,“以层层代码去重打造通用模板”的后端思维成为了提升开发效率和质量的关键策略。
代码去重是后端开发中的一项重要工作。重复的代码不仅增加了代码库的复杂性,还可能导致维护困难和潜在的错误。通过仔细分析和识别重复的代码段,可以将其提取并重构为可复用的函数或模块。这样,在后续的开发过程中,只需调用这些经过优化的通用模块,就能大大减少重复劳动,提高开发效率。
打造通用模板则是更进一步的优化策略。通用模板是一种经过精心设计和抽象的代码结构,能够适应多种相似的业务场景。例如,在处理数据存储和检索时,可以创建一个通用的数据库操作模板,涵盖常见的增删改查功能。这样,无论面对何种具体的数据处理需求,都能基于这个模板进行快速定制和扩展。
以层层代码去重为基础来构建通用模板,需要开发者具备深入的业务理解和精湛的技术能力。要对业务流程进行全面梳理,找出其中的共性和规律。然后,运用合适的设计模式和编程技巧,将这些共性抽象为可复用的代码组件。在这个过程中,还需要注重代码的可读性、可维护性和性能优化。
层层代码去重和通用模板的结合,为后端开发带来了诸多好处。一方面,它缩短了项目的开发周期,使开发者能够更快地交付功能完善的应用。另一方面,由于代码的复用性提高,代码的质量和稳定性也得到了更好的保障,降低了出现错误和漏洞的风险。
这种后端思维还有助于团队协作和知识共享。通用模板可以在团队内部广泛传播和使用,新成员能够更快地熟悉项目架构和开发规范,提高团队整体的开发水平。
“以层层代码去重打造通用模板”的后端思维是现代后端开发的重要理念。通过不断实践和优化这一思维,后端开发者能够构建出更加高效、可靠和易于维护的应用程序,为用户提供更好的服务和体验。
- Rust 能否成为 JavaScript 基础设施的未来
- 时间管理的底层逻辑及工具剖析
- 22 岁天才少女入职华为俄罗斯研究院,曾夺「编程界奥赛」桂冠
- IPython 8.0 迎来重大版本更新:Debug 报错提示清晰,新增自动代码补全
- 开发人员亲测:Julia 语言与 Python 在机器学习中的易用性对比
- Unity 数字孪生推动工程项目全生命周期开发,实时 3D 环境中的智能新城建
- 18 张图深度剖析 SpringBoot 解析 Yml 全过程
- 服务探活的五种方式浅析
- 通过一个案例掌握 VSCode Snippets 大幅提升开发效率
- Sentry 开发者的 Django Rest Framework(Serializers)贡献指南
- 2021 总结:C 语言编程的五种学习之法
- Docker 面向嵌入式软件开发人员的介绍
- 新一代互联网 Web3.0 为何能颠覆巨头
- 自然流布局下的可视化拖拽搭建平台设计方案
- Curator 实现分布式锁的源码与羊群效应探究